What is a risk assistant?

Risk Assistants are professionals who support risk management teams by helping identify, analyze, and monitor potential risks that could affect an organization. Their duties often include gathering and managing data, preparing risk reports, assisting with compliance documentation, and coordinating communication between departments. Risk Assistants play a crucial role in ensuring that risk management processes are followed and that potential threats are identified early. They may work in various industries, such as finance, insurance, or corporate sectors, and typically report to risk managers or compliance officers.

What are some common challenges faced by a risk assistant, and how can they be effectively managed?

Risk Assistants often face challenges such as managing large volumes of data, meeting tight deadlines for risk assessments, and ensuring accuracy in documentation. To effectively manage these challenges, it's important to develop strong organizational skills, utilize risk management software efficiently, and maintain clear communication with team members. Collaborating closely with risk analysts and managers also helps to clarify priorities and address potential issues early on.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a risk ass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Risk Assistant,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a relevant degree such as finance, business, or risk management. Familiarity with risk management software, spreadsheets, and compliance systems, as well as certifications like CRM or FRM, is often beneficial. Effective communication, organization, and problem-solving skills help you support risk assessments and collaborate with teams. These abilities ensure accurate risk analysis, regulatory compliance, and smooth workflow within risk management functions.

The MS at Work Risk unit supports various corporate offerings including Morgan Stanley at Work (MS@Work). Morgan Stanley at Work is a division within Morgan Stanley Wealth Management comprised of Global Equity Stock Plan, Executive Financial Services, Non-Qualified Deferred Compensation, Directed Share Program, etc. This division offers in-depth knowledge and resources focused on providing a full range of solutions that help address various institutional and employee financial challenges and complexities. The overall goal and vision of the division is to create a corporate experience and consistent corporate employee ("participant") experience. The goal is to engage the client and participant throughout their financial life journey that will ultimately lead to a furthering and deepening of their Morgan Stanley Wealth Management relationships. The approach will be highly scalable, leveraging an omni-channel strategy with an emphasis on messaging, onboarding, cross-selling, activation and servicing.

The MS at Work Risk team is a first line of defense function responsible for overseeing operational risk and controls. This team partners with business stakeholders, second and third lines of defense to assess and report on operational risks, implement control processes and procedures, manage audits and exams, oversee risk management of vendors, manage business continuity plans, and conduct the annual Risk and Control Self-Assessment (RCSA).
